There were big queues at ticket
offices and entry gates as the 30th Turin book fair kicked off
on Thursday.
It is the first time Italy's top book fair has taken place
since the launch of a rival event in Milan - Tempo di Libri
(Books Time).
The ribbon-cutting ceremony was attended by Senate Speaker
Pietro Grasso, Culture Minister Dario Franceschini, Education
Minister Valeria Fedeli and Turin Mayor Chiara Appendino, among
other dignitaries.
